Job Description:
The Vice President, Payor Business Development is part of the Integra Connect’s go-to-market team leading efforts to secure contracts with payers to deliver value-based care support services. Responsible and accountable for planning, qualifying, obtaining, and managing sales opportunities to achieve and exceed revenue goals.
Responsibilities:
- Completes and implements strategic sales plan; analyzes trends and results of implementation and adjusts plan accordingly
- Identifies prospective payers, evaluates their position in the industry and positions our products and brand to meet their needs
- Develop and deliver presentations, proposals, and contracts
- Effectively lead coordinated sales approach and activities with Integra Connect senior leadership and other internal resources.
- Maintains relationships by providing support, information, and guidance; researching and recommending new opportunities; recommending product and service improvements
- Manages sales pipeline activity through SalesForce.com and provides updated reporting on a regular basis
- Represents Company and its brand professionally and credibly in the marketplace
- Keeps abreast of industry trends and competitive landscape; interprets information to develop strategies and tactics to respond to changes in the marketplace
- Defines and refines sales process to ensure consistency and scalability
- Provides other skills and services as required to meet the strategic and operational objectives of the company
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ree preferred
- 10+ years’ experience selling to payers
- Strong network and portfolio within the payor landscape
- Proven ability to build, maintain and measure a balanced sales pipeline
- Demonstrated ability to meet and exceed sales goals on a regular basis
- Ability to professionally and effectively interact with internal and external C-suite leadership
- Ability to work effectively under pressure, in a fast-paced, dynamic environment
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ills; strong presentation skills
- Strong computer skills including the ability to effectively utilize and navigate Salesforce.com
- Ability to travel up to 75% nation-wide
